Sinterite installs humpback brazing furnace

Sinterite, a Gasbarre Furnace Group company, has recently installed a 12-zone Continuous Belt Humpback Brazing Furnace, the third furnace supplied to the customer by Gasbarre Furnace Group in the past three years.

This newest furnace is a humpback muffle-channel heating chamber design that includes a Sinterite HyperCooler rapid cooling system and 100% hydrogen atmosphere system. The furnace is utilized for continuous copper brazing of stainless steel materials, and the rapid cooling capability of the HyperCooler provides for desensitization and control of copper braze flow arresting in the 304 stainless steel component assemblies.

The furnace is equipped with a 24 inch mesh belt conveyor system, one-zone inclined entrance section, four-zone two chamber heating section (2100°F/1149°C capability), seven-zone exit cooling system, multiple zone atmosphere control system and HMI control system. In addition, the project included installation of a second HyperCooler system, retrofitted to an existing furnace, also to reduce sensitization of brazed 304 stainless steel.
